公开笔记对他人可见,有机会被管理员评为“优质笔记”
{{ noteEditor.content.length }}/2000
挑战一下,一道比较难的SQL面试题
此问题考查的是数据库查询优化和数据处理能力,特别是在获取分组排序的TOP N数据时的应用。方法之一是使用窗口函数ROW_NUMBER()配合OVER语句按部门分组并排序,以此来提取每个部门薪资排名前三的员工信息。这个技术难点在于理解如何在SQL中有效地使用分析函数进行复杂数据查询。该技术点要求理解基础的SQL语法以及对窗口函数的熟练应用,同样需要关注查询性能的优化。此类问题适合有数据库管理和数据分析背景的IT专业人売观看学习,有助于他们在工作中高效地处理数据排序和查询问题,对于思科等技术公司的面试准备也非常有帮助。
Pandas实战小练习,北京天气数据的数据清洗处理
在本次教程中,我们探讨了使用pandas库进行数据处理的技术,尤其针对北京十年天气数据集中的特定问题。第一,我们展示了如何将包含日期和星期的字符串列拆分成两个独立的列。第二,介绍了将温度数据中的字符串,例如“三度”,转换为数值类型,并去除了单位“度”。为实现这一处理,我们使用了pandas中的apply、replace和map方法。教程还演示了如何处理缺失值以防止类型转换错误。此外,也解释了如何使用Jupyter Notebook环境读取数据文件。整个过程包括了函数编写、错误调试及修改代码以优化结果。此内容适合有兴趣于数据清洗、转换和分析以及想提高pandas使用技能的Python开发者。
Python爬虫实战,Selenium爬取iframe中的内容
本视频核心解决了如何在网页爬虫过程中获取嵌入网页(iFrame)中的元素内容。介绍了iFrame作为网页中嵌入另一网页的元素,演示了通过浏览器开发工具查看iFrame内容的方法,指出了常见的误区,即源代码中仅显示iFrame元素而不显示其内部实际内容。示例中通过编写Selenium脚本来获取iFrame内部和外部的内容,并在遇到错误时实时演示了问题诊断和解决的过程,如动态内容的定位,使用XPath定位元素,以及如何在Selenium中切换到iFrame来获取数据,最后还演示了如何从iFrame切换回主文档。适合对动态网站开发、数据抓取以及爬虫技术有兴趣的开发者、测试工程师、数据分析师和任何需要对Web页面进行自动化处理的技术人员。
Python爬虫:Requests库的基本用法
本次内容聚焦于使用Python的requests库进行网页数据爬取。介绍了requests库作为一个无需转基因的HTTP库,在人类获取网页数据过程的适用性与便捷性。视频解释了如何安装库,以及如何使用GET方法来获取网页对象。其中,还包含了HTTP状态码的讲解,状态码帮助开发者识别HTTP请求的响应状态。强调了文本编码的重要性,在处理爬取到的文本数据时需设置合适的编码以避免乱码问题。此外,视频提供了通过requests库对网页文本信息提取的具体代码实例演示,旨在帮助开发者理解如何使用这一工具进行数据抓取。
C++编程之算法-第5课-递推算法:算法思想
王老师编程课堂介绍了递推算法作为动态规划等高阶算法的基石,解释了递推的核心在于根据已知条件和规律无限制地计算序列各项,展示了递推算法应用于数列的常见例子,包括等差数列和等比数列及其递推关系式的构建。进一步解释了如何通过数学分析来发现规律性,结合编程实践讲述了斐波那契数列的递推实现,强调了递推在简化计算过程中的优势,说明了计算机如何利用递推关系式和循环结构有效处理复杂问题。内容适宜对算法和编程有初步了解、希望建立算法分析和应用基础的学生或程序员。
Python课程介绍
课程内容覆盖Python语言从基础到进阶的全方位知识,包括环境搭建、编码规范、基本语法等初级内容,至关键的数据结构、函数式编程、面向对象以及异常处理等进阶技术。框架和高级库的使用为进一步实际开发奠定基础。实战篇涵盖网络爬虫、数据可视化、桌面应用开发、即时通讯工具开发和游戏开发等项目,提升了课程的实用性和综合性。适合渴望系统学习Python并希望通过具体项目提升实战技能的学习者。
爆炸爆炸,AI的效果爆了
掌握这款免费AI动画生成器,你也可以做导演拍短片!
本视频资讯涵盖了从零开始制作个人动画的整个流程,涉及技术点如角色设计、声音编辑、场景布局及音效添加等。视频教学针对那些拥有创意、渴望掌握动画制作技巧的个人。它提供了一个平台,让用户能够按照自己的构思,一步步地创建动画,包括更改角色名称、设置角色位置和添加音效等,为学习如何利用现有工具开启导演生涯提供了直接的操作指导。整个过程不仅增强了技术技能,还锻炼了创新思维和艺术感。